Improving the Health of Mothers and their Children Under the Age of Five

The current situation : 2.6 million children die each year due to malnutrition. 1 child in 4 around the world suffers from stunted growth as a result of malnutrition. Diarrhoea is the thirdleading cause of death among children under the age of five. Around 800 women die each day of preventable causes linked to pregnancy and childbirth.

(Source : WHO)

Terre des hommes (Tdh) has been fighting malnutrition for more than 30 years. The Foundation contributes to improving the state of health of children around the world, with a special focus on infants and children up to five years old as well as expecting and nursing mothers. What Terre des hommes recommends in the area of health and nutrition : Provide care for malnourished children The type of care varies depending on the severity of the case. We have established three levels of severity. Complicated severe acute malnutrition must be treated in units specialising in nutrition that are part of paediatric services. Simple severe acute malnutrition can be treated in general medical units via weekly contact with the child and mother. The treatment in this case consists of a ready-to-use therapeutic product. Moderate acute malnutrition is cared for on a community level with balanced nutrition being provided locally. Caring for expecting and nursing mothers The Foundation carries out important awareness-raising activities and education work among expecting and nursing mothers in order to promote the best sanitary practices

possible. Tdh prevents risks linked to pregnancy, provides assistance in the area of nutrition, and ensures that women have access to pre- and post-natal care. Tdh also encourages breastfeeding exclusively for the first six months of a baby’s life. Integrated Management of Childhood Illness (IMCI) In accordance with WHO guidelines, Tdh integrates care for malnutrition into care for childhood illnesses. In order to better prevent the risks of malnutrition, action must be taken not only in the area of nutrition but also in combating illnesses that affect children just as much as malnutrition does. Today, the fight against disease is integrated into the majority of our Health and Nutrition projects.
